The Rise of Vandalism Against Flock Cameras

In recent weeks, there has been a disturbing trend of vandalism targeting Flock cameras throughout Metro Detroit. These surveillance systems, designed to enhance community safety by monitoring traffic and criminal activity, have become the focus of deliberate attacks. Such actions have sparked outrage among community members and local lawmakers who rely on these systems for security.

The importance of Flock cameras cannot be understated. These devices are instrumental in identifying stolen vehicles, aiding law enforcement, and providing a sense of safety for residents. However, with reports emerging of vandalism incidents, including the defacement and destruction of these cameras, the effectiveness of the technology is being called into question.

Increased Patrols and Surveillance

In response to the vandalism, police departments in the affected areas are ramping up patrols near Flock camera locations. The goal is to deter potential vandals and ensure that these crucial assets remain operational. Local leaders are encouraging residents to report any suspicious activities they observe around these cameras.
